Struct FemmFuncPayloadDescriptor 

Source
pub struct FemmFuncPayloadDescriptor {
    pub model_id: u64,
    pub query: String,
    pub vars: Vec<String>,
}
Expand description

Codec-addressable descriptor for a function-evaluation payload.

Mirrors FemmFunctionDescriptor under the femm/FuncPayload citizen symbol, naming the payload’s model, query, and variables.

Fields§

§model_id: u64

Id of the model the payload evaluates.

§query: String

Output query name (for example "quantity:energy").

§vars: Vec<String>

Free variable names the payload is parameterized over.
